The Taurid meteor shower of 2020 peaks soon. Here’s what to expect. – Space.com

If skies are clear during this upcoming week, be sure to take a few moments to gaze upward. You just might be lucky and catch a glimpse of a spectacularly bright meteor a Taurid meteor.
While most meteor showers are noticeably active for about a week, the Taurids have perhaps the longest duration of overall visibility.
